Insulated siding installation in Carleton, MI, involves attaching a layer of insulation beneath exterior siding to enhance energy efficiency and improve the building's appearance. Understanding typical project components can help homeowners assess options and plan accordingly.

  • Materials: Common options include polystyrene or polyisocyanurate foam board insulation paired with vinyl, fiber cement, or aluminum siding.
  • Size and Scope: Projects can range from small single-story homes to larger multi-story buildings, affecting overall material quantities and installation time.
  • Labor Complexity: Installation requires careful preparation, including removing existing siding and ensuring proper insulation attachment, which influences labor effort.
  • Permitting: Local building codes in Carleton, MI, may require permits for exterior modifications, especially for larger projects or those involving structural changes.
  • Additional Features: Options such as decorative trim, moisture barriers, or upgraded siding materials can add to the project's scope and cost.
